The Kiosk Sentinel watchdog exposes a heartbeat endpoint that each Orchard Lane kiosk must call every thirty seconds. If three consecutive heartbeats are missed, Sentinel triggers a remote restart of the kiosk app and logs the incident to the Pinewood dashboard. All requests must include the watchdog's service credential in the request header; without it, heartbeats are silently dropped and the kiosk will be flagged offline. For local testing against the staging Sentinel instance, use the key provided below.

service key, tafog-fajop: kto11_qcz7hs8cjIG

Heads up: if the Lintrock baseline file in the Quarrow repo drifts from main, CI fails with a "stale baseline" error even when the code is fine. Quick fix is to regenerate the baseline on a clean checkout and re-push. If a customer build is blocked, confirm the failing run matches the token below before escalating.

build token for yadug-yagag: htk21_c863c33eb8b82c0c9c152

Leadership Review Briefing: Wintermere Site Closure

The Wintermere office will cease operations at the end of the next quarter. Headcount affected is nine; all have received redeployment offers within the Castellan division. Lease exit penalties are modest and offset by annual savings on facilities. Department heads should finalise transition plans within three weeks. The strategic context is set out confidentially below.

confidential, bawip-fahap: Gross margin on Ulaael came in at 5 percent against a plan of 10 percent. Only 5 of the 100 pilot accounts renewed Ulaael, so a churn review is set for July 1.

Contractors in their first week at the Brindlemoor site must be badged at the facilities desk each morning. Issue a day pass, confirm their sponsor in Trellix Works, and walk them to the turnstiles once. After day three they may use the standing contractor code below.

badge for tajeg-kagap: bdg-EWZTJN-83588199